WWE and ESPN have announced a unique WrestleMania 42 week experience called WWEddings — five real weddings officiated by The Miz on April 16 in Las Vegas between 3 PM and 5 PM PT. Couples will be selected on a first-come, first-served basis and must register at tagteamforlife.com, secure a physical Nevada marriage license, and bring valid government-issued ID.
The experience includes photo opportunities with WWE title belts and superstar cutouts, plus an official wedding certificate. Couples not selected are still encouraged to attend. The Miz framed the event in characteristically grand terms. “WrestleMania is known for delivering moments that last a lifetime, and for the first time ever, fans can make their love story part of the spectacle as we celebrate the first-ever WrestleMania as part of the ESPN family.”
ESPN’s Senior Vice President of Marketing Jo Fox added, “At ESPN, we believe sports fandom is forever. For our first WrestleMania on the ESPN App, we wanted to give couples bound by their shared love of WWE a way to begin their next forever chapter by fully embracing everything they love together.” The timing coincides with WrestleMania 42 marking the debut of the Show of Shows on the ESPN App, making the WWEddings event a creative marketing extension of the historic broadcast partnership between WWE and ESPN.
